See DetailOften, we buy things simply because they fit. The same principle applies to buying a roll forming machine.
So, how do we choose the right roll forming machine?
To answer this question, we need to analyze several questions: What is the expected investment? Can I hire a professional operator (preferably one who knows how to adjust the machine)? What level of automation is required? What is the expected sales volume? Below, we will briefly explain the relationship between these questions.
Today, let's first discuss which roll forming machine should be purchased for a small investment.
A small investment refers to a small factory or individual production workshop with a small number of employees and a low investment. In this case, we can consider equipment with a low level of automation (of course, typical equipment is fully automated from unwinding to forming, which is also highly automated). Therefore, consider a simpler configuration, such as a standard machine priced around $5,000. While highly automated equipment (high-end configuration, the same machine costs around $20,000) can produce the same work-pieces, insufficient operators and excessive automation may hinder normal production.
Generally speaking, the higher the degree of automation, the greater the risk of problems. If problems arise and no one is available to address them promptly, production will be impacted. Therefore, in this case, it's recommended to purchase equipment with a lower degree of automation.
So, which roll forming machine should customers with larger investments choose?
Generally speaking, large capital investments are driven by the expectation of large sales. In this case, if adequate staffing is available, such as professional machine operators and commissioning technicians, highly automated equipment can significantly increase production capacity and efficiency while reducing unit costs, making it an ideal choice.
